The Perils of Not Using a Licensed Electrical Contractor
Many home owners don't realize the possible dangers connected to hiring unlicensed electrical contractors. These individuals usually don't possess the necessary training and expertise, resulting in inferior workmanship that can pose substantial safety dangers. Without appropriate credentials, there is no certainty that the contractor follows local codes and regulations, which are established to protect both the property and its occupants.
Moreover, contractors without licenses may not have proper insurance, rendering homeowners exposed to financial risk in the event of an accident or damage. Badly done electrical work can lead to unsafe conditions such as electrical fires, shock hazards, or equipment failure.
In addition, working with unlicensed contractors can create complications for future home sales or renovations, as several buyers and financial institutions need proof of licensed work. In the end, the risks involved demonstrate the significance of hiring qualified professionals for electrical services. Homeowners should focus on safety and compliance by employing licensed electrical contractors.

Periodic Safety Inspections
Regular safety inspections serve a vital function in preserving the integrity of electrical systems in both homes and businesses. These inspections allow qualified electrical contractors to detect potential hazards, such as damaged wiring, outdated circuits, or overloaded systems, before they become serious issues. By carrying out routine assessments, contractors verify compliance with safety regulations and provide peace of mind for property owners. Inspections also help to prolong the lifespan of electrical systems, ultimately saving on repair and replacement costs. Additionally, they improve energy efficiency by recognizing areas where improvements can be made. All in all, regular safety inspections are a crucial component of responsible electrical management, safeguarding lives and property while enhancing the overall performance of electrical systems.

How Energy-Saving Electrical Systems Help You Cut Costs
Power-efficient electrical solutions significantly lower utility costs while supporting sustainability. By utilizing modern technologies such as LED lighting, high-efficiency appliances, and smart thermostats, homeowners and businesses can substantially decrease their electricity consumption. These solutions not only lower energy bills but also improve the overall comfort of living and working spaces.
Furthermore, the adoption of energy-efficient systems can produce significant long-term savings. For instance, upgrading to Energy Star-rated appliances can deliver savings of up to 30% on energy use compared to standard models. Also, many utility companies present rebates and incentives for embracing energy-efficient practices, further offsetting initial costs.
Committing to energy-efficient electrical systems also increases property value, as future buyers often seek homes with lower operating costs. In summary, these measures represent a wise financial decision that supports environmental responsibility and contributes to a sustainable future.

Tips for Maintaining Your Electrical System for Efficiency and Longevity
Maintaining an electrical system is essential for guaranteeing its durability and efficiency. Routine inspections by a qualified electrician can spot potential problems before they escalate, promoting safety and operation. Homeowners should also inspect for damaged wires and loose connections, as these can lead to hazards or operational problems. Keeping circuit breakers and outlets clean and free from dust helps preserve optimal performance. Additionally, it is advisable to avoid overloading circuits, which can result in overheating and damage. Using energy-efficient appliances and lighting can further enhance system efficiency and cut energy costs. Finally, scheduling regular maintenance and upgrades as needed will ensure the electrical system remains up-to-date and capable of handling existing demands. By implementing these tips, individuals can increase the service life of their electrical systems while guaranteeing safe and effective operation.

What Are Typical Indicators My Electrical System Requires Professional Attention?
Typical indicators suggesting a need for professional help include repeated circuit breaker trips, flickering lights, burning scents, discolored electrical outlets, and unusual sounds. These symptoms suggest underlying issues that require an electrician's expertise to provide safety and proper operation.
